#2e7d2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e7d2e is composed of 18% red, 49%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 46.2% and a lightness of 33.5%. #2e7d2e color hex could be obtained by blending #5cfa5c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#2e7d2e color description : Dark moderate lime green.
#2e7d2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e7d2e has RGB values of R:46, G:125,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 3046702.

Shades and Tints of #2e7d2e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040a04 is the darkest color, while #fbf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#2e7d2e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555655 is the less saturated color, while #07a407 is the most saturated one.
